Western blot - Anti-GBP1 antibody [EPR8285] - BSA and Azide free (AB240050)
This data was developed using the same antibody clone in a different buffer formulation (ab131255).
Lanes 1-4 : Merged signal (red and green). Green - ab131255 observed at 68 kDa. Red - loading control ab8245 observed at 36 kDa.
ab131255 Anti-GBP1 antibody [EPR8285] was shown to specifically react with GBP1 in wild-type A549 cells. Loss of signal was observed when knockout cell line ab267202 (knockout cell lysate ab257960) was used. Wild-type and GBP1 knockout samples were subjected to SDS-PAGE. ab131255 and Anti-GAPDH antibody [6C5] - Loading Control (ab8245) were incubated overnight at 4°C at 1 in 1000 dilution and 1 in 20000 dilution respectively. Blots were developed with Goat anti-Rabbit IgG H&L (IRDye® 800CW) preadsorbed (ab216773) and Goat anti-Mouse IgG H&L (IRDye® 680RD) preadsorbed (ab216776) secondary antibodies at 1 in 20000 dilution for 1 hour at room temperature before imaging.

Biological function summary
The GBP1 protein supports cellular defense mechanisms against pathogens such as viruses and bacteria. GBP1 participates in the hydrolysis of GTP to GMP an action that influences its anti-pathogenic effects. It is a member of the interferon-inducible large GTPase family and can form oligomeric complexes enhancing its antiviral and antimicrobial activity. It interacts with various proteins linked to innate immunity and contributes to modulating the immune response.
Pathways
GBP1 is involved in pathways linked to interferon signaling and innate immunity. The protein plays a significant role in the JAK-STAT signaling pathway where it exerts its antiviral effects. GBP1 interacts closely with other proteins such as STAT1 and is responsive to interferon signals influencing gene expression and immune responses. Its activity in these pathways is critical for mounting an effective defense against infections.
